About Anna Gorbenko

Anna Gorbenko is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ition, Computer Networks and Communications, Genetics and Molecular Biology, having authored 76 papers that have together received 930 indexed citations. Recurring topics across this work include Genome Rearrangement Algorithms (19 papers), DNA and Biological Computing (18 papers), Robotic Path Planning Algorithms (17 papers), Algorithms and Data Compression (16 papers), Optimization and Search Problems (14 papers), Modular Robots and Swarm Intelligence (11 papers), Robotics and Sensor-Based Localization (8 papers) and Data Management and Algorithms (6 papers). The work is most often cited by research in Computer Networks and Communications (326 citations), Computer Vision and Pattern Recognition (273 citations), Artificial Intelligence (428 citations), Genetics (286 citations) and Computer Graphics and Computer-Aided Design (34 citations). Anna Gorbenko has collaborated with scholars based in Russia, United States and Bangladesh. Frequent co-authors include Vladimir Popov, Helena Silva, Faruk Dirisağlık, Ali Gokirmak, Bicky Shakya, Marten van Dijk and Domenic Forte. Their work appears in journals such as IEEE Transactions on Nanotechnology, Theoretical Computer Science, Beilstein Journal of Nanotechnology, Applied Intelligence and Advanced Studies in Theoretical Physics.
